The Roanoke Regional Writers Conference III is scheduled for January 22 -
23 at Hollins University and features NPR essayist Janis Jaquith of
Charlottesville as its keynote speaker. Among those teaching classes
will be John Anderson, whose new book on working through cancer with
his wife, Stand by Her: A Breast Cancer Guide for Men, which has become something of a national sensation.

Town of Blacksburg Public Meeting on Ordinance #1546

Wednesday, January 27, 2010, 5:30 p.m.,
Roger E. Hedgepeth Council Chambers,
Blacksburg Municipal Building,
300 South Main Street, Blacksburg, VA.

The Town of Blacksburg has proposed Ordinance #1546 regarding changes to the powers and duties of the Historic or Design Review Board (HDRB). On December 8, 2009 the Town Council directed further public input be received on the Ordinance. A public input meeting has been scheduled by Town staff to discuss the proposed Ordinance changes and also to clear up misunderstandings about the changes and the existing regulations governing the Historic District. After this public meeting, Town staff will report back to Town Council about the meeting.
